如何构建高效的反馈系统,源码解析指南?

如何构建高效的反馈系统,源码解析指南?

您提供的内容似乎不完整或存在误解,您提到的“反馈系统 源码”并未给出具体的上下文、功能描述或详细要求。为了更好地帮助您生成摘要,能否请您提供一些关于“反馈系统”的具体信息?,,1. **系统名称**:如果您的反馈系统有特定的名称,请告诉我。,2. **主要功能**:简要描述一下这个反馈系统的主要功能和用途,比如是用于收集用户反馈、处理投诉建议、进行数据分析还是其他。,3. **目标用户**:说明这个系统的面向对象,如企业、政府机构、学校、互联网平台等。,4. **核心特性**:列举出该系统的一些关键特点或技术优势,如实时性、自动化处理、多渠道接入、数据分析能力等。,5. **应用场景**:提供一些实际使用场景,帮助理解该系统在何种情况下会被部署和使用。,,一旦我收到这些详细信息,我将能够更准确地为您生成一段关于“反馈系统源码”的摘要。如果您暂时无法提供详细信息,我可以给出一个基于现有信息的通用摘要示例:,,***:本文讨论了一种名为“XXX”的反馈系统源码,该系统旨在为用户提供高效、便捷的反馈提交与处理解决方案。通过集成多种反馈渠道(如在线表单、电子邮件、社交媒体等),实现对用户意见的全面收集。系统具备智能分类、自动分配及追踪反馈处理进度的功能,确保每一条反馈都能得到及时响应和妥善解决。内置的数据分析模块能够对收集到的反馈数据进行深度挖掘,为决策者提供有价值的洞察,助力持续优化产品或服务质量。适用于各类企事业单位,特别是注重客户体验与服务质量提升的组织。,,请根据您的具体需求,补充相关信息后,我会立即为您生成更精确的摘要。
import datetime
class Feedback:
    def __init__(self, user_id, content):
        self.user_id = user_id
        self.content = content
        self.timestamp = datetime.datetime.now()
    def __str__(self):
        return f"用户ID: {self.user_id}, 内容: {self.content}, 时间: {self.timestamp}"
class FeedbackSystem:
    def __init__(self):
        self.feedbacks = []
    def add_feedback(self, user_id, content):
        feedback = Feedback(user_id, content)
        self.feedbacks.append(feedback)
        print("反馈已添加。")
    def display_feedbacks(self):
        if not self.feedbacks:
            print("暂无反馈。")
            return
        for feedback in self.feedbacks:
            print(feedback)
if __name__ == "__main__":
    system = FeedbackSystem()
    while True:
        print("1. 添加反馈")
        print("2. 显示所有反馈")
        print("3. 退出")
        choice = input("请选择操作:")
        if choice == "1":
            user_id = input("请输入用户ID:")
            content = input("请输入反馈内容:")
            system.add_feedback(user_id, content)
        elif choice == "2":
            system.display_feedbacks()
        elif choice == "3":
            break
        else:
            print("无效的选择,请重新输入。")

这个简单的反馈系统包含一个Feedback类和一个FeedbackSystem类。Feedback类用于存储用户的反馈信息,包括用户ID、反馈内容和时间戳。FeedbackSystem类用于管理反馈列表,提供添加反馈和显示所有反馈的功能,在主程序中,我们创建了一个FeedbackSystem实例,并通过循环让用户选择操作,如添加反馈或显示所有反馈,当用户选择退出时,程序结束。

如何构建高效的反馈系统,源码解析指南?

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1080696.html

(0)
未希的头像未希新媒体运营
上一篇 2024-09-24 07:28
下一篇 2024-09-24 07:30

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

免费注册
电话联系

400-880-8834

产品咨询
产品咨询
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购  >>点击进入